By Ryan Mayer, CBS Denver: DENVER (CBS4)- Normally, the governor of Colorado would be loath to praise a player on the Las Vegas Raiders, an AFC West rival for the home state Broncos. But, considering the history-making significance of Raiders defensive end Carl Nassib's announcement that he is gay, Gov. Jared Polis added his voice to the chorus of support this week. "While it doesn't make me any more of a @Raiders fan (go @Broncos!) today I'm proud that Carl Nassib became the first active @NFL player to come out as gay, sending a powerful message that sports are for everyone," Polis tweeted Monday.
